第十三周项目六:体验文件操作(实战1)
2014-11-24 16:29
197 查看
/* *copyright (c) 2014, 烟台大学计算机学院. *All rights reserved. *文件名称:test.cpp *作者:陆云杰 *完成日期:2014年11月24日 *版本号:v1.0 * * *问题描述:实战1 *程序输入:无 *程序输出:输出统计后的数据 */ #include <fstream> #include <iostream> #include <cstdlib> using namespace std; int main() { int a,i=0,j=0,m=0,sum=0,average; ifstream infile("english.dat",ios::in); if(!infile) { cerr<<"open error!"<<endl; exit(1); } while(infile>>a) { m++; sum+=a; if(a>=85) { i++; } if(a<60) { j++; } } infile.close(); average=sum/m; cout<<"学生平均成绩为:"<<average<<endl; cout<<"优秀人数为:"<<i<<endl; cout<<"不及格人数为:"<<j<<endl; return 0; }
学习心得:只要稍微改一下热身的程序即可!
相关文章推荐
- 第十三周 项目六--体验文件操作(4-实战)
- 第十三周 项目六--体验文件操作(5-实战)
- 第十三周项目六 体验文件操作(实战)
- 第十三周项目六—体验文件操作(实战4)
- 第十三周项目 6 体验文件操作(4—实战)——文件输入
- 第十三周项目6-体验文件操作(实战3-读入文件、并输出文件salary)
- 第十三周项目六——体验文件操作(4-实战)
- 第十三周项目6-体验文件操作(实战-改编english.dat)
- 第十三周 项目六:体验文件操作(3实战)
- 第十三周 项目六:体验文件操作(4实战)
- 第十三周项目六体验文件操作(4-实战)
- 第十三周项目六—体验文件操作(实战5)
- 第十三周项目六:文件体验操作(实战2)
- 第十三周项目6-体验文件操作(实战2-输出最高分和学号)
- 第十三周 项目六--体验文件操作(3-实战)
- 第十三周 项目六:体验文件操作(5实战)
- 第十三周项目 6 体验文件操作(5—实战)——从文件输入与输出到文件中
- 第十三周项目 6 体验文件操作(3—实战)——文件输入
- 第十三周项目六——体验文件操作(3-实战)
- 第十三周项目六——体验文件操作(5-实战)